Course Details

Cycling Gear Anatomy: Understanding the different parts and components of cycling gear.
Bicycle Maintenance: Learning how to maintain and repair bicycles, including tire changes, brake adjustments, and drivetrain cleaning.
Helmet Selection and Fitting: Choosing the right helmet for different cycling styles and ensuring a proper fit for safety and comfort.
Cycling Clothing: Exploring the benefits of cycling-specific clothing, including moisture-wicking fabrics, padded shorts, and weather-resistant jackets.
Footwear and Pedal Selection: Understanding the differences between cycling shoes and regular shoes and selecting the right pedals for optimal power transfer and comfort.
Bike Fit and Adjustments: Adjusting bicycle components, such as saddle height, handlebar reach, and cleat positioning, for a personalized fit.
Nutrition and Hydration: Strategies for fueling and hydrating during cycling rides, including pre- and post-ride nutrition.
Cycling Electronics: Overview of cycling computers, GPS devices, and power meters for training and performance tracking.
Bike Transport and Storage: Techniques for safely transporting and storing bicycles, including roof racks, hitch racks, and wall mounts.
